1992 Aston Martin Virage vs. 2007 Cadillac STS-V
To start off, 2007 Cadillac STS-V is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Aston Martin Virage.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Aston Martin Virage would be higher. At 5,338 cc (8 cylinders), 1992 Aston Martin Virage is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Cadillac STS-V (469 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 125 more horse power than 1992 Aston Martin Virage. (344 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Cadillac STS-V should accelerate faster than 1992 Aston Martin Virage.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Cadillac STS-V (595 Nm @ 3900 RPM) has 145 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Aston Martin Virage. (450 Nm @ 3700 RPM). This means 2007 Cadillac STS-V will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Aston Martin Virage.
Compare all specifications:
1992 Aston Martin Virage | 2007 Cadillac STS-V | |
Make | Aston Martin | Cadillac |
Model | Virage | STS-V |
Year Released | 1992 | 2007 |
Body Type | Convertible | Sedan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5338 cc | 4376 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 344 HP | 469 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 6400 RPM |
Torque | 450 Nm | 595 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3700 RPM | 3900 RPM |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 4 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4750 mm | 5030 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1860 mm | 1850 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1410 mm | 1480 mm |
